final class org.hibernate.validator.internal.util.ConcurrentReferenceHashMap$WeakKeyReference extends java.lang.ref.WeakReference implements org.hibernate.validator.internal.util.ConcurrentReferenceHashMap$KeyReference
{
final int hash;
void <init>(java.lang.Object, int, java.lang.ref.ReferenceQueue)
{
org.hibernate.validator.internal.util.ConcurrentReferenceHashMap$WeakKeyReference v;
int v;
java.lang.Object v;
java.lang.ref.ReferenceQueue v;
v := @this: org.hibernate.validator.internal.util.ConcurrentReferenceHashMap$WeakKeyReference;
v := @parameter: java.lang.Object;
v := @parameter: int;
v := @parameter: java.lang.ref.ReferenceQueue;
specialinvoke v.<java.lang.ref.WeakReference: void <init>(java.lang.Object,java.lang.ref.ReferenceQueue)>(v, v);
v.<org.hibernate.validator.internal.util.ConcurrentReferenceHashMap$WeakKeyReference: int hash> = v;
return;
}
public final int keyHash()
{
int v;
org.hibernate.validator.internal.util.ConcurrentReferenceHashMap$WeakKeyReference v;
v := @this: org.hibernate.validator.internal.util.ConcurrentReferenceHashMap$WeakKeyReference;
v = v.<org.hibernate.validator.internal.util.ConcurrentReferenceHashMap$WeakKeyReference: int hash>;
return v;
}
public final java.lang.Object keyRef()
{
org.hibernate.validator.internal.util.ConcurrentReferenceHashMap$WeakKeyReference v;
v := @this: org.hibernate.validator.internal.util.ConcurrentReferenceHashMap$WeakKeyReference;
return v;
}
}